Chester and Helen Felt Oral History Recording Room Up and Running
Thanks to a generous
grant from the Helen Felt family of The Dalles, Harney County Library is
now the home of the only known recording room in the region dedicated to
recording and preserving the oral histories of its citizens. The
Chester and Helen Felt Oral History Room is equipped with the latest
digital technology for recording small interviews. This
sound-insulated room and its recording equipment not only can preserve
the voice of the storyteller, but also the photographs and other small
artifacts through a small camera stand located in the same room.
The storyteller's voice and photographic images are recorded directly to
a computer hard drive, from which DVD copies can be made for permanent
archival storage, for scholarly research, and for viewing by library
patrons on our DVD players. In some cases where the interview
candidate or an event cannot come to the recording room, the recording
room can go to them as the equipment is fully portable for "remote"
recordings. Use of the oral history room requires a
library-certified operator and reservations to use the room can be made
through the library staff.

Sandra Crittenden is the curator for the
Harney County Library's newly remodeled Claire McGill Luce Western
History Room. The room boasts two valuable collections donated by
Walter McEwen and Edward Gray.
